firecrawl-mcp-server vs metmuseum-mcp

firecrawl-mcp-server: Firecrawl MCP Server is an implementation of the Model Context Protocol that integrates with Firecrawl, offering robust web scraping, crawling, and content extraction capabilities. It enables AI agents to interact with web content through a standardized protocol, supporting various platforms.; metmuseum-mcp: The Met Museum MCP Server is a Model Context Protocol (MCP) server designed to facilitate natural language interactions with the Metropolitan Museum of Art's collection. It allows AI models to search and access artworks as resources, making the vast collection discoverable through conversational interfaces.

03

Features

firecrawl-mcp-server logofirecrawl-mcp-server
01Web scraping, crawling, and discovery
02Search and content extraction
03Deep research and batch scraping
04Automatic retries and rate limiting
05Cloud and self-hosted support
metmuseum-mcp logometmuseum-mcp
01List museum departments available in the collection.
02Search museum objects by various criteria, including query terms, image availability, title, and department.
03Retrieve detailed object information, including open-access data and images, by object ID.
04Launch an interactive Met Explorer App within supporting MCP clients for searching and filtering.
04

Use Cases

firecrawl-mcp-server logofirecrawl-mcp-server
↳Scraping single or multiple known web pages for content.
↳Discovering URLs on a website or performing web searches.
↳Extracting structured data or performing comprehensive website crawls.
metmuseum-mcp logometmuseum-mcp
↳Enable AI models to search and retrieve specific artworks or collections from The Met via natural language.
↳Integrate with MCP desktop clients like Claude Desktop or LibreChat for enhanced conversational AI experiences.
↳Develop applications that allow users to explore The Met's collection using intuitive, keyword-based queries.
↳Access detailed metadata and high-quality images of museum objects for educational or research purposes.
